Hey team members,

@christianm, @gina and I started to prepare a retrospective for the sprint in Hamburg. There are lot’s of topics on our todo list that we need to discuss and decide. It is also a good opportunity to increase our alignment within the team.

We therefore propose the following:

  • 2 days for a retro where the first day is mandatory for the team and the second day is voluntary
  • day 1 (preferably Tuesday) would be dedicated to strengthening our alignment and taking important decisions we need to discuss as a team (see details below)
  • day 2 (preferably Wednesday (which has also been picked by the release team for their work) but could be another day as well) would be dedicated to specific topics which can be tackled in groups and do not need to be worked on by the whole team

Preparation

To be able to become an even stronger team we need to know certain things about each other, learn about our expectations, motivation and contribution motives.

As these are our very personal opinions, we would like everyone to please prepare in electronic form (each of us will only have 2 minutes to read their answers to the group) your answers to the following 4 questions:

  1. Why are you a team member? / Why do you want to spend time for the Neos project?
  2. What is it, you want to do as a team member?
  3. What specifically demotivates you?
  4. Would you (have you) regularly spend personal free time for Neos? Also on work you don’t like?

During the retro, you will be asked to read your answers to the group. There will be no discussions or comments, only if something is unclear to aid understanding.
